Now back to some basics. Once you are successful in obtaining a date, the following are some tips for you outback blokes to do:

Pay for the first date

This is a must! If girls are on the fence of whether to go on another date with an outback man such as yourself they will gossip to their friends about this topic. It is courtesy for you to pay if you asked her on a date. Once you are in a comfortable position with your special friend, then you can start splitting the bill or take turns in paying for the bill. However, on the first date you need to be the man and pay up.

Wear appropriate and comfortable clothing

We have written a post about What to Wear on a Date in the Country. Read the post if you are not 100% confident in what to wear on a rural date.

Day dates

There seems to be a stereotype that dates should be during the night. Some reasons why we have this stereotype are because of movies and TV series.

The advantages of a rural day date are that it is definitely more casual, more activities to do and you can wear more comfy clothes. During the day you are not hiding in the velvet darkness and you are showing her that you have nothing to hide. When you ask someone on a day date, it just seems to be more casual and the likelihood of her saying “yes” is much higher. Since night dates are stereotypes you will definitely be remembered as being different.

During the night what is there to do? You are limited in what activities such as dinner, coffee at a late night cafe and going for a drive in the dark. You can’t walk around and enjoy the sunlight and the scenery. You can’t have a sit down and chat at a cafe. You can’t ride bikes. You can’t scroll and browse through stores. You can’t have a picnic.

What to Wear on a Date in the Country

July 5th, 2010 by admin

As experts in the area of dating in a country setting, we know that what you wear on a country date can make or break the occasion. From our own experience and research, we’ve come up with some basic rules that all blokes should follow. As a bonus, we have even listed some things you should and should not do on dates.

The underlying principle for dressing for country dates is that guys need to be clean cut and wear different clothes according to the occasion. A good general rule is to keep comfortable but simple and use your fashionable female friends for advice – they will give you the thumbs up or down.

Well groomed for all dates

It is easy to forget to look after your grooming basics. Make sure the following are in check:
1.    Have clean fingernails. On a date you want to be spotless especially under the fingers. Show your date that you work hard but you are also a gentleman.
2.    Be clean shaven on the date. Being clean shaven can cut 5 years off your age!
3.    Make an effort with your hair. You may not care what your hair looks like when you are working, but to a woman this can be your most important feature.
4.    Look after your teeth. No girl is going to kiss a man with yellow plague around their teeth.
5.    Smell nice. Women love ‘nice’ smelling guys, just another bonus for the lady.

Movie Country Dates

On a date at the movies, the dress code is much more casual than formal. Some clothing items you can choose to wear on your movie date:
•    White tee shirt
•    Jeans (but they can’t be ripped, save that for your mates)
•    Casual shoes (no thongs)

Dinner Country Dates

On a dinner date it is a little bit different. Make sure you take her somewhere special and this what you should generally wear:
•    Nice plain dress shirt (tucked, generally go for a nice light pastel colour)
•    Pair of pants (dark pants, black or brown)
•    Nice shoes (can’t go wrong with dark leather)

Casual Country Dates

There are different things you should wear on a casual date and it totally depends if you are casually meeting for a coffee date during the day or a drinks date during the night.
Day:
•    Polo or casual button shirt (untucked and a light colour)
•    Jeans (a little more showy than what you would wear to a movie date)
•    Casual shoes (not chucks and definitely not thongs)
Night:
•    Dark casual button shirt
•    Nice trendy jacket (leather and not baggy)
•    Dark jeans
•    Same shoes as you would wear for dinner

Do NOTs for Country Dates

It is easy for guys to get excited and over do things so here are some stuff that you should definitely leave at home when going on a date.
•    Don’t wear too much cologne
•    Do not have a comb over like it’s still the 1980s
•    Use your hair as part of your personality. So do not wear caps or hats
•    Do not wear a sporting jersey

After following these tips and you are still unsure, ask a female who is roughly around the same age as your date or as close as possible. They will be the ones who will end up saying yes or no to what you wear as appropriate for your ultimate country date.
